17.5 acres of Mourvèdre and Grenache grow on decomposed granite, gneiss, schist, basalt, and clay loam at 3,200 feet above sea level, making this one of the highest elevation vineyards in the US. Superb clonal selection, tight spacing, huge day/night temperature differentials, and meticulous vineyard work produce grapes that yield vibrant, complex, and compelling wines.
TASTING NOTES
Prime rib pan drippings, dark chocolate-raspberry bark, black tea, star anise, Mexican hot chocolate, and churro dust. The palate is youthfully energetic, refreshingly savory, expressive, with restrained power.
